Festive shopping behaviour is different from regular shopping. Customers are willing to spend more, they want variety, and they expect fresh designs that haven't already flooded the market. Retailers who wait until the last minute often find themselves stuck with limited stock, inflated prices, or designs that are already sold out at the source.
This is why smart retailers start scouting the saree wholesale market at least two to three months in advance. Early sourcing means better pricing, wider design choices, and enough time to test what sells before the real festive rush hits.
Not every supplier is built for festive-season demand. Here's what separates a dependable wholesale partner from one that will leave you scrambling:
1. Variety Across Categories
Festive shoppers don't all want the same thing. Some are looking for traditional weaves, others want contemporary fancy designs, and institutions or working women often need something more understated. A good wholesale saree shop should offer a genuine spread across categories rather than a narrow, repetitive collection.
2. Consistent Quality Across Bulk Orders
When you're placing bulk orders, consistency matters as much as design. A saree that looks premium in a sample photo but arrives with uneven fabric, poor stitching, or mismatched colours across a batch damages your reputation with customers not the supplier's. Always check whether a dealer has a track record of quality control at scale.
3. Reliable Delivery Timelines
Festive season is time-bound. A gorgeous collection that arrives after Onam or Diwali is of little use. Choose wholesale saree dealers who understand seasonal deadlines and have a proven history of on-time bulk dispatch.
4. Fair, Transparent Wholesale Pricing
Margins matter, especially during a season where competitors are also offering festive discounts. Work with suppliers who are upfront about their pricing structure so you can plan your retail margins with confidence.
5. Experience and Longevity in the Textile Trade
Suppliers who have been in the business for decades tend to understand fabric trends, seasonal demand shifts, and quality benchmarks far better than newer entrants. Experience in the textile industry often translates directly into fewer surprises for retailers.
Here are the saree types that consistently perform well with festive-season buyers, and are worth prioritising in your wholesale order.
Kerala Sarees and Set Mundu
Kerala sarees are a festive-season staple, especially around Onam, but their appeal extends well beyond Kerala's borders today. The classic cream-and-gold combination, paired with traditional kasavu borders, gives these sarees a timeless appeal that never goes out of style. Set Mundu, worn as a two-piece ensemble, is equally in demand for traditional functions and religious occasions.
Retailers stocking Kerala sarees benefit from year-round demand that peaks sharply during festive months, making this category a safe and profitable choice for bulk buying.
Fancy Sarees
Fancy sarees cover a broad and fast-evolving category think embellished borders, contemporary prints, contrast blouses, and statement drapes. These are the sarees festive shoppers reach for when they want to stand out at weddings, parties, and celebrations.
Because trends shift quickly in this segment, it's worth working with a supplier who refreshes their fancy saree collection regularly rather than recycling the same designs season after season.
Uniform Sarees
While not typically associated with festivals, uniform sarees see a demand spike around this time too, as schools, colleges, and corporate institutions often plan bulk purchases before the new term or year begins. Stocking a reliable range of uniform sarees alongside your festive collection helps diversify your revenue stream beyond seasonal buying alone.
Blouse Fabrics and Running Materials
Don't overlook blouse fabrics and running materials when planning your festive stock. Many customers buying a saree also look for matching or contrasting blouse material in the same visit. Retailers who stock these alongside their saree collection tend to see higher basket sizes per customer, especially during the festive shopping window.
India is home to several established textile hubs, but not all of them suit every retailer's needs. When evaluating the best saree wholesale market in India, retailers should weigh a few practical factors:
• Design authenticity: Does the market or supplier specialise in the specific saree styles your customers want, such as traditional Kerala weaves or contemporary fancy sarees?
• Minimum order flexibility: Can you place orders that match your store's actual demand, rather than being forced into unnecessarily large minimums?
• Logistics and shipping reliability: Especially important if you're sourcing from outside your home state, since delays during festive season can be costly.
• Direct relationships over middlemen: Buying closer to the source, from manufacturers or established wholesale houses, typically improves both pricing and quality control.
Retailers based in Kerala, or those looking to stock authentic Kerala sarees and Set Mundu, often find it more efficient to source locally from established wholesale saree shops in Ernakulam rather than relying solely on markets in other states. Local sourcing reduces shipping time, simplifies communication, and often allows for better quality checks before large orders are confirmed.

Before you place your bulk order this season, run through this quick checklist:
1. Review last year's bestsellers What sold out fastest last festive season? Reorder those categories with confidence, and use them as a benchmark for new designs.
2. Balance classic and trending designs Don't stock only trend-driven fancy sarees or only traditional weaves. A healthy mix caters to a wider customer base.
3. Order early Placing your order 8-10 weeks before the festival gives suppliers enough time for quality bulk production and gives you room to reorder fast-moving designs.
4. Diversify across price points Stock sarees across a few price bands so you can serve both budget-conscious and premium-seeking customers.
5. Confirm delivery timelines in writing Especially critical during festive season when logistics networks get congested.
6. Don't ignore complementary products Blouse fabrics and running materials often add meaningful value to each customer transaction.

What is the best time to place a wholesale saree order before the festive season?

Ideally, retailers should place their festive-season orders 8 to 10 weeks in advance. This gives wholesale suppliers enough lead time to fulfil bulk quantities without compromising on quality, and it also gives retailers a buffer to reorder fast-selling designs before the season peaks.
Which saree categories sell best during the festive season?

Kerala sarees and Set Mundu tend to perform strongly during festivals like Onam, while fancy sarees with contemporary designs and embellished borders are popular across Diwali, Navratri, and wedding-season shopping. Stocking a mix of both traditional and trend-driven categories usually works best for retailers.
How do I choose a reliable wholesale saree shop for bulk orders?

Look for suppliers with a proven track record of consistent quality across bulk batches, transparent pricing, reliable delivery timelines, and a genuinely varied product range. Suppliers with years of experience in the textile trade are generally better equipped to handle festive-season demand smoothly.
Is it better to source from a local supplier or a distant wholesale market?

It depends on your priorities. Local suppliers, such as established wholesale saree shops in Ernakulam, typically offer shorter delivery times, easier communication, and better quality checks before dispatch. Distant markets may offer different design specialities, but often come with longer shipping timelines, which can be risky during a time-sensitive festive season.
What makes Kerala sarees a good choice for wholesale stocking?

Kerala sarees have a timeless, traditional appeal with steady year-round demand that spikes significantly during festivals like Onam. Their classic kasavu-bordered design also has broad appeal beyond Kerala, making them a relatively low-risk, high-demand category for retailers to stock in bulk.

How much stock variety should a retailer aim for during festive season?

A good rule of thumb is to stock across at least three to four categories for instance, traditional Kerala sarees, contemporary fancy sarees, a few premium pieces, and complementary blouse materials. This spread ensures you can serve a wider range of customer preferences and budgets during peak shopping periods.
Are there minimum order quantities when buying from a wholesale saree market?

Minimum order quantities vary by supplier and are usually based on design, fabric type, and production batch sizes. It's worth discussing your specific volume needs directly with your chosen wholesale dealer, since flexible suppliers may be able to accommodate smaller or mixed-category orders, especially for long-term retail partners.
What should I check for quality before confirming a bulk saree order?

Before confirming a large order, request sample pieces to check fabric quality, stitching, colour consistency, and finishing. It's also worth asking the supplier about their quality-control process for bulk production runs, since consistency across hundreds of pieces is harder to maintain than for a single sample.
